What affects the price

When you call for electrical help, a few things influence the final bill. The biggest factor is the scope of the project—swapping out a basic outlet is a quick task, while rewiring a room or upgrading an old panel requires much more labor and time. The age of your home also plays a role, as older wiring often needs extra care to meet current safety standards. Parts and material quality also change the total cost. What does an electrical panel do?

An electrical panel, also known as a breaker box or service panel, is the central hub for your home's electricity. It distributes power from the utility company to all the circuits in your house. Each circuit breaker protects a specific area from overloads. If a circuit draws too much power, the breaker trips, shutting off power to prevent damage or fire. It's essential for safe electrical distribution.

What is an electrical circuit?

An electrical circuit is a closed loop through which electric current can flow. It typically consists of a power source, conductors (wires), and a load (like a light bulb or appliance). When the circuit is complete, electricity flows from the source, through the load, and back to the source. Safety devices like fuses or circuit breakers are often included to protect the circuit.

What is a weatherproof electrical box?

A weatherproof electrical box is designed to protect electrical connections from moisture, dust, and other environmental elements. They are typically made of durable materials like metal or heavy-duty plastic and have tight-fitting lids or seals. These boxes are essential for outdoor installations or in areas exposed to water, ensuring the safety and longevity of electrical components.
